Permalink Reply by Sharon Langevin on May 28, 2012 at 5:53am Hi Woody,
Great, I'm glad to hear you made progress. The reason why those options weren't appearing was because you had installed a beta 1 version of PaymentView. In order for the language and country options to appear, you must either uninstall the beta version of PaymentView and delete the database (not done automatically when you uninstall) or install into a different directory (as you've done).
